Section 605.320 of the Municipal Code of the City of Riverside, Missouri is hereby deleted in its entirety and shall be replaced by following, and shall hereafter read as follows: SECTION 605.320: SALE OF FIREWORKS AND FIREWORKS OCCUPATIONAL LICENSE A. Definitions. For the purpose of this Section, the following words and their derivations shall have the meanings given herein. When not inconsistent with the context, words used in the present tense include the future, words used in the plural number include the singulaz number, and words used in the singular number include the plural number. The word "shall" is always mandatory and not merely precatory. CITY: The City of Riverside, Missouri. DISTRIBUTOR: Any person engaged in the business of selling fireworks to wholesalers, jobbers, seasonal retailers, other persons, or governmental bodies that possess the necessary permits as specified in Sections 320.106 to 320.161, RSMo., including any person that imports any fireworks of any kind in any manner into the State of Missouri. FIREWORKS: Explosive devices designed primarily to produce visible or audible effects by combustion, deflagration, or detonation. FIREWORKS SEASON: The period beginning on the twentieth (20th) day of June and continuing through the fifth (5th) day of July of the same year and the period beginning on the twentieth (20th) day of December and continuing through the second (2nd) day of January of the next year, which shall be the only periods of time that seasonal retailers may be permitted to sell fireworks. JOBBER: Any person engaged in the business of making sales of fireworks at wholesale or retail, within the State of Missouri to non-licensed buyers for use and distribution outside the State of Missouri during a calendar year from the first (1st) day of January through the thirty- first (31st) day of December. MANUFACTURER: Any person engaged in the making, manufacture, assembly or construction of fireworks of any kind within the State of Missouri. PERMANENT STRUCTURE: Buildings and structures other than tents, mobile homes and trailers. PERSON: Any person, partnership, firm, association or corporation. SEASONAL RETAILER: Any person within the State of Missouri engaged in the business of making sales of fireworks in Missouri during a fireworks season as defined in this Section. SELL OR SALE: The act of selling, attempting to sell and offering for sale, and shall include exchange, barter and giving away for no consideration. STAND: Any non-permanent structure or tent which is used solely for the purpose of selling fireworks. WHOLESALER: Any person engaged in the business of making sales of fireworks to any other person engaged in the business of making sales of fireworks at retail within the State of Missouri. B. License Required. It shall be unlawful for any person to manufacture or sell any fireworks within the City limits or to ship or cause to be shipped into the City, except as herein provided, any item of fireworks unless such person shall have first obtained from the City Clerk the required applicable occupational license as a manufacturer, distributor, wholesaler, jobber or seasonal retailer for the sale of such fireworks from and shall have paid to the City Clerk the fee prescribed herein. C. Compliance With Laws And Ordinances Required. It shall be unlawful for any person to sell any fireworks at any location within a district zoned or dedicated for residential or agricultural use, including any residential planned districts. It shall be unlawful for any person to manufacture or sell any fireworks without a valid sales tax number. It shall be unlawful to manufacture or sell any fireworks or to ship or cause to be shipped into the City, except as herein provided, any item of fireworks without complying with all applicable ordinances of the City, laws of the State of Missouri, and laws and regulations of the United States. 2 D. Unlawful Sale. It shall be unlawful for any person to sell any explosive devices designed primarily to produce visible or audible effects by combustion, deflagration, or detonation which aze not approved and labeled as Class C fireworks by the Interstate Commerce Commission. E. Sales Structures Limited. It shall be unlawful for any person to sell fireworks from a caz or truck or in any other manner except from a permanent structure or a stand duly licensed to sell fireworks. A holder of a jobber's permit shall be required to operate out of a permanent structure in compliance with all applicable building regulations of the City. F. Storage And Display Of Fireworks. Storage of fireworks at any time of yeaz shall be in compliance with State law including, but not limited to, identification and labeling of and accessibility to storage facilities. It is unlawful to expose fireworks to direct sunlight through glass to the merchandise displayed, except where the fireworks are in the original package. All fireworks which the public may examine shall be kept for sale in original packages, except where an attendant is on duty at all times where such fireworks aze offered for sale. Fireworks shall be kept in showcases out of the reach of the public when an attendant is not on duty. One (1) or more signs reading "Fireworks--No Smoking" shall be displayed at all places where fireworks aze stored or sold in letters not less than four (4) inches in height. Fireworks shall not be stored, kept or sold within fifty (50) feet of any area in which volatile liquids or gases are stored above the surface of the ground. G. Open Flames Prohibited. It is unlawful to permit the presence of lighted cigars, cigazettes, pipes, or any other open flame within ten (10) feet of the place where fireworks aze offered for sale. H. Removal Of Stands--Bond Required. All temporarily licensed stands and signs shall be completely removed, and the site where such stand was erected shall be cleared of all debris and trash, within three (3) days after expiration of the term for retail sales of fireworks. All applicants for a license who intended to sell fireworks from such a stand shall furnish a cash performance bond with their application to the City Clerk. Such bond shall be payable to the City and in the face amount of one thousand dollars ($1,000.00). I. Forfeiture Of Bond. If any person who obtains a license to sell fireworks at retail shall fail to comply with any provision of this Section, then the cash bond provided for in Subsection (H) hereof shall be forfeited to the City. J. License Term. All licenses except for seasonal retailers shall be for the calendaz yeaz or any fraction thereof and shall expire on the thirty-first (31st) day of December of each year. The term of licenses for seasonal retailers shall constitute the following two (2) time periods, the first (1st) shall commence at 12:01 A.M. on June twentieth (20th) and expire at Midnight on July fifth (5th) and the second (2nd) shall commence at 12:01 A.M. on December twentieth (20th) and expire at Midnight on January second (2nd). It shall be unlawful to sell fireworks at retail in the City at any time not authorized pursuant to the applicable license. K. Fireworks Stand Categories and License Fees. 1. Fireworks Stand (Non-profit with less than three hundred (300) square feet): $100.00 L. Number Of Wholesale Licenses And Wholesale License Fees. No more than two (2) occupational licenses to sell fireworks at wholesale shall be issued by the City for any year. The annual fee for an occupational license to sell fireworks at wholesale shall be one thousand dollars ($1,000.00) and such wholesale license shall authorize the holder thereof to sell fireworks also at retail at the same location in compliance with the provisions of this Section applicable to retail sales. M. Sales By Jobbers. Any and all sales by jobbers during any period of time other than the fireworks season shall be to non-residents of Missouri, or to residents of Missouri only after a reasonable inquiry by the jobber and indication by the buyer that the fireworks are for use outside of Missouri if the sale is a retail transaction. N. Sales To Certain Persons Prohibited. It shall be unlawful for any person to sell bottle rockets to any person who is less than sixteen (16) years of age or to sell fireworks to any person who is less than fourteen (14) years of age except when such child is in the presence of a parent or guardian. O. Sales By Certain Persons Prohibited. It is unlawful for any person under the age of sixteen (16) to sell fireworks or work in a facility where fireworks are stored, sold, or offered for sale unless supervised by an adult. P. Certain Sales Of Bottle Rockets Prohibited. It shall be unlawful for any person to sell the type of fireworks commonly called "bottle rockets" in any quantity less than one (1) unbroken package of one hundred forty-four (144) bottle rockets. Q. Sign Limits. 1. It shall be unlawful for any person selling fireworks within the City to display more than one (1) sign advertising the sale of fireworks; provided, such sign may contain advertising on both of its two (2) sides; provided further, persons licensed to sell fireworks at both retail and wholesale may, during the period when retail sales are permitted, display one (1) such sign in addition to such licensee's permanent, approved sign advertising wholesale sales. All such advertising signs shall be neatly and professionally hand lettered or painted. 2. Any and all signs erected or used in connection with the sale of fireworks and pursuant to this subsection Q shall be in compliance with and subject to the following: (a) Section 430.040, subsections A and B, of this Code, which, among other things, prohibit attention-attracting devices, fluttering signs and animated signs. R. Off-Street Parking. Every person selling fireworks within the City shall provide a minimum of fifteen (15) parking spaces, which shall be contiguous to the stand and shall be hard surface pavement, and shall otherwise comply in full with Section 420.020.D.2 of this Code. S. Penalties. Any person who violates any provision of this Section shall be deemed guilty of a misdemeanor and shall, upon conviction thereof, be fined a sum of not less than fifty dollars ($50.00) nor more than five hundred dollars ($500.00) or by imprisonment in the City Jail not to exceed ninety (90) days, or by both such fine and imprisonment and costs.
